May 22, 2015
View a19337d

Makefile: use distclean as shortcut of maintainer-clean

Victor Seva authored on 22/05/2015 11:50:44
January 10, 2015
View 3035186

build system: Remove SVN ID and history

Olle E. Johansson authored on 10/01/2015 07:57:18
October 9, 2009
View caf3128

makefile: FLAVOUR support

Andrei Pelinescu-Onciul authored on 09/10/2009 22:38:34
July 8, 2009
View 380398a

makefile: more modules groups and make modules-all

Andrei Pelinescu-Onciul authored on 08/07/2009 16:41:38
View b5cb01a

makefile: fix make cfg when the cfg vars are already exported

Andrei Pelinescu-Onciul authored on 08/07/2009 15:31:56
June 24, 2009
View 51690b9

makefile: auto-generate autover.h based on the git sha

Andrei Pelinescu-Onciul authored on 24/06/2009 19:11:24
April 23, 2009
View 69f3a24

Merge commit 'origin/ser_core_cvs'

Andrei Pelinescu-Onciul authored on 23/04/2009 12:33:37
April 22, 2009
View 3f52ab2

makefile: config and modules.lst minor fixes

Andrei Pelinescu-Onciul authored on 22/04/2009 15:09:13
View 8ca5d8d

makefiles: fixes and speed-ups

Andrei Pelinescu-Onciul authored on 22/04/2009 13:46:30
View 3375ff2

makefiles: typo fixed

Andrei Pelinescu-Onciul authored on 22/04/2009 09:00:37
March 27, 2009
View 27cdfd2

build system: support for multiple modules dirs

Andrei Pelinescu-Onciul authored on 27/03/2009 19:44:36
July 1, 2008
View 0bd6adc

- moved modules list from config.mak to modules.lst and added modules list reconfigure targets: make modules-cfg ... (this allows changing the modules list without triggering a complete recompile) - added make cfg-defs which would change only the build options, without modifying the modules list

Andrei Pelinescu-Onciul authored on 01/07/2008 20:31:55
June 28, 2008
View 299781b

- added clean-all and proper-all (like clean and proper but work on all the modules, not only the one currently configured)

Andrei Pelinescu-Onciul authored on 28/06/2008 20:45:10
View bb31c7a

- added install-modules-man and made make install also imake & install the modules man pages (if present)

Andrei Pelinescu-Onciul authored on 28/06/2008 20:16:36
View 7742b1d

- experimental make cfg /config support: make cfg fore regeneration of the "build" config, saved in config.mak. This config is used instead of including Makefile.defs each time. The config is also automatically generated if missing. The speed improvements are dramatic in most cases: make proper 15 times faster, make clean 8 times, make with generated config 2.6 times faster then before, make rebuilding only one file 9 times faster. E.g.: make cfg include_modules=mysql CPU=pentium-m BASEDIR=/tmp/ser make install # builds default ser + mysql, optimized for pentium-m # and installs in /tmp/ser/usr/local/* make clean # cleans default modules + mysql

Andrei Pelinescu-Onciul authored on 28/06/2008 00:35:25